So this documentary, "Michelangelo Antonioni: The Eye That Changed Cinema," dives into the life and works of Antonioni—quite a fascinating figure in cinematic history. It captures his unique approach to storytelling, exploring themes like alienation and the human condition. The pacing is reflective, with a lot of moments that linger, allowing you to soak in his visual style. The film features interviews and clips that really illustrate how his work left a mark on the industry. You find yourself immersed in his world, with practical effects and a tone that feels almost meditative. It’s a solid piece for anyone wanting to understand his impact beyond just the films themselves.
